Motorola Signature 5G Smartphone 16 GB Ram Expected in India: Price, Specs, and What It Means for Buyers

Motorola Prepares Premium 5G Smartphone with 16GB RAM

Motorola is expected to launch a new premium smartphone, the Motorola Signature 5G, in India, aiming to compete directly in the high-end segment dominated by Samsung, Google, and OnePlus.

Early listings and industry leaks suggest the device could feature 16GB RAM, a flagship Snapdragon processor, and a high refresh rate AMOLED display. The expected price range is between ₹64,000 and ₹70,000, placing it firmly in the premium category.

The company has not officially confirmed the launch date or full specifications.

Key Expected Specifications

According to early reports and retailer listings, the Motorola Signature 5G may include:

  • 16GB RAM with up to 1TB storage
  • Flagship Snapdragon chipset (exact model unconfirmed)
  • 6.7–6.8 inch AMOLED display with high refresh rate
  • Triple rear camera setup with 50MP sensors
  • Front camera around 50MP
  • Battery capacity near 5000mAh with fast charging support

These features suggest Motorola is targeting users looking for high performance and premium design.

Why 16GB RAM Is Drawing Attention

The inclusion of 16GB RAM is one of the most talked-about features of the device.

Industry analysts note that while higher RAM can support heavy multitasking and gaming, most smartphone users typically do not require more than 8GB to 12GB for daily use.

However, higher RAM capacity may help improve:

  • Long-term device performance
  • App retention in memory
  • Stability during intensive tasks

Still, its real-world impact will depend on software optimization.

Display and Battery: Expected Strengths

The smartphone is likely to offer a high refresh rate AMOLED display, potentially up to 165Hz.

While higher refresh rates can improve smoothness, industry experts note that differences beyond 120Hz are less noticeable in everyday use.

On the battery side, the device is expected to include:

  • Around 5000mAh capacity
  • Fast wired charging
  • Possible wireless charging support

Motorola devices have generally performed well in battery efficiency in recent releases.
